Bayern Munich have reportedly joined the race for Roma teenage sensation Nicolò Zaniolo and are prepared to offer €50m.
According to German newspaper Bild, the 19-year-old has attracted the attention of the Bundesliga giants with his performances in Serie A, the Champions League and for Italy.
It’s claimed Bayern are placing a bid worth €50m on the table for Zaniolo, aiming to fight off competition from Juventus, Manchester City, Real Madrid and Paris Saint-Germain.
Much will depend on whether Roma qualify for the Champions League, as failure to do so would mean selling several big players.
